What do I get for my $15 entry fee?
Your entry ticket will gain access to the Taste of Parkersburg event including entertainment all evening. Additional Vendor Coupons must be purchased to exchange for tasting of food, wine and beer. Cash is accepted by all specialty foods vendors and artisans. Vendor Coupons are available in sheets of 10 for $10. Tickets and Vendor Coupons are valid only for the current year's event and may not be used at future events.

Where do I park?
There are many options for downtown parking. Downtown street parking is free on weekends. Additional parking is available adjacent to the event in the parking garage accessible from Juliana Street (fee applies).

Where does the money from Taste of Parkersburg go?
Taste of Parkersburg is a non-profit event. All proceeds are used to cover the cost of the event. Costs include such things as setup and related rentals, collateral materials, advertising and related support supplies. Any remaining funds will be used to improve future Taste of Parkersburg events.
Who runs Taste of Parkersburg?
The Taste of Parkersburg is coordinated by the Downtown Development Task Force whose membership includes downtown businesses, the Wood County Commission, the Wood County Development Authority and the City of Parkersburg. A steering committee has been formed to coordinate the countless local volunteers. The members of the committee come from all areas of the community – The Blennerhassett Hotel, the City of Parkersburg, the Smoot Theater, Parkersburg Actors Guild, the City of Parkersburg, area businesses and other service organizations.
